T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The Transportation Ministry's Director General of Railways, Zulfikri, said that the Jakarta-Bandung fast train project is progressing well. According to Sulfikri, the physical construction progress is at 34 to 36 percent.
As for land acquisition, it is almost completed at 99.06 percent.
Based on a meeting at the Coordinating Ministry for Maritime and Investment Affairs, Zulfikri said, the government focuses on helping PT Kereta Cepat Indonesia China (KCIC) complete the land acquisition process so that the trains can start operations as scheduled.
"We want it done by July 2021. We help a lot in terms of technical issues and facilities," Zulfikri said after the meeting on November 12.
The Jakarta-Bandung fast train project is targeted for completion in 2021. The project was met with a number of problems during construction, including the fire of Pertamina's pipeline near the Purbaleunyi toll road, Cimahi, allegedly due to the drilling activities conducted by KCIC.
